ZeroClipboard: скрытие элемента, когда в браузере нет Flash

Используя ZeroClipboard, при загрузке страницы я хочу скрыть кнопку "копировать в буфер обмена", если Adobe Flash отсутствует.

Я понимаю, что есть события noflash и неправильная вспышка, но мне интересно, могут ли они использоваться для визуализации страницы, чтобы кнопка даже не была видна.

1 ответ

Решение

Если вы создаете кнопку с чем-то вроде:

var $button = $('.btn'),
    client = new ZeroClipboard($button);

Вы могли бы сделать что-то вроде

client.on("error", function(e) {
     client.destroy();
     $button.hide();
}
Другие вопросы по тегам